A robin can fly 10 miles per hour faster than a blue jay. It takes a robin 1 1/2 hours to fly 45 miles.
cricket20 [7]

Answer: 2\dfrac14\text{ hours}

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:  It takes a robin 1\dfrac12 hours to fly 45 miles.

1\dfrac12=\dfrac32

Speed of robin= \dfrac{distance}{time}=\dfrac{45}{\dfrac32}

\dfrac{45}{3}\times2= 15\times2= 30\text{ miles per hour}

A robin can fly 10 miles per hour faster than a blue jay. It

Speed of Blue jay = Speed of robin - 10 miles per hour

= 30 miles per hour - 10 miles per hour

= 20 miles per hour

Time taken to cover 45 miles = \dfrac{45}{20}=\dfrac{9}{4}=2\dfrac14\text{ hours}

Hence, it will take 2\dfrac14\text{ hours}  by a blue jay to fly that same distance.
